Subject: For Trade: Depeche Mode @ Stockholm July 7, 2006
Date: Sun, 09 Jul 2006 11:58:42 +0200
Rig:
Sony TCD-D100 (44.1 kHz, SP) -> SP SPSB6 (Roll-off @ 69 Hz) -> SP CMC8's
Taped from the right hand side of the stage, on the first floor section A,
row #13, about 50-60 meters off the stage. Complete recording including both
pre-intro & outro (ca. 130 mins).
Audio quality: Very good, stable as I hooked the mics on the fence beside
me.

Subject: MP2 input levels
Date: Sun, 09 Jul 2006 17:41:54 -0500
I'm playing around with an MP2 as my normal pre is out on loan. I'm
wondering about input levels as read on the meter. Is anything over 0db on
this thing guaranteed distortion or can you push it to +3db? Does it
brickwall easily? Thanks! Dave
